Limiting Cracking
When the laser beam of light strikes the surface area of glass it immediately heats the material up. The unexpected home heating creates microscopic fractures to the surface. The fractures and cracks develop the look of engraving, etching or frosted glass.
The varying structures of various sorts of glass can influence how the material reacts to the laser. It is essential to very carefully examine your laser setups on an example piece of glass before starting a job. Accurate focus is likewise vital for tidy, regular outcomes.
To boost the quality of your engravings try using a dark paper to shield the glass from the laser. The specialized dark paper has a coating that absorbs the laser energy and allows the etching to occur. The dark paper can be eliminated when the engraving is total. It is likewise suggested to utilize a lower resolution and decrease the amount of black in the graphics as this will help reduce micro-fracturing. A Jarvis dithering pattern can also be applied to the graphic in the laser chauffeur settings to randomize and separate the dots of the design and further reduce the quantity of micro-fracturing.
Preparing the Surface area
Laser noting on glass and plastic supplies a wide range of functional uses, from item traceability (like day codes or whole lot numbers) to 3D noting within the material itself. It's likewise used for decoration and design in industries such as the auto, food, and telecommunication fields.
Obtaining great results from laser engraving on glass depends in part on the preparation of the surface area. Maintaining the product clean of dust and oil aids the laser pass through much deeper and much better. Masking the surface area with a paper towel or paper a little larger than the etching location can likewise decrease the effects of warmth on huge areas, helping to minimize damaging and boost general engraving quality.
